What is PIN Code or Zip Code and why they are used?

PIN CODE is abbreviation for Postal Index Number, Pincode is a 6 digits combination code used for identifying unique post office used by India Post for the delivery of mails and goods. It is very difficult to process the mails or parcels on the basis of address, basically Postal Codes are used to speed up the routing process the goods and mails to right direction.

What is classification of PIN Code?

First character of PINCODE represent the Region in India
Second Character of PINCODE represent the Sub Region in India
Third Character of PINCODE represent the sorting District of India
Last 3 Characters of PINCODE represent the Post Office of India

What is a ZIP Code and how does it work?

The ZIP Code full form is Zone Improvement Plan. A ZIP Code guides the destination post office or delivery area to which a letter or parcel will be sent for safe delivery of goods or mails. USPS delivery areas routes are directed by ZIP Codes in which goods are delivered.

ZIP Codes are basically 5-digit numbers developed by the United States Postal Service to identify and represent individual post offices across the United States. Most of the Countries has their own Postal systems developed in their country such as India, Czech Republic, Italy, Brazil, Germany, Switzerland etc. The United States Postal Service (USPS) has segmented the country into 10 ZIP Code areas. Starting in the northeast, they are numbered 0-9.

How USPS assigns Zip Code?

After the first number in a ZIP Code is assigned, the USPS assigns the next two numbers according to a city. the USPS will assign the first ZIP Codes of main town and cities. After that, the ZIP Codes will proceed alphabetically.

The first three digits of a ZIP Code together usually indicate the sectional center facility to which that ZIP Code belongs. The fourth and fifth digits of the ZIP Code represent the area of the city or town.

For example, if a letter is received with a ZIP Code of 94127, the USPS can know that it's in California (9), it's in San Francisco county (41), and in the area of the Westwood Highlands (27).
